Django is also called batteries included framework because it provides built-in features such as Django Admin Interface, default database - SQLite3, etc. Coursera offers 136 Web Development in Python courses from top universities and companies to help you start or advance your career skills in Web Development in Python. Last but not least, you'll learn the best practices for creating real-world applications. Since the demand for programming skills has outpaced the number of available programmers, more non-programmers have taken up . . It can be used as a scripting language for linking software components. However, most Python developers write their web applications using a combination of Python and JavaScript. Hey! Explain MVC pattern. If you're serious about web development, then you'll need to learn about JavaScript at some point. Front-end Web Development refers to building web interfaces, specifically the parts of the website that the user will interact with. That something else is this CS50 web programming. The major differences between Python and JavaScript are their potential applications. Still, Python developers constantly argue with JS . So, it's a nice language for web development. So this comparison would have made much sense if it was comparison between JavaScript v/s Rust (Web assembly). Step 1. Python web apps are slow. Javascript functionalities for my site web (18-36 EUR / hour) business manager site (750-1500 EUR) Market Research- Sample Collection in Mexico ($8-15 USD / hour) Project for Sardari Purbe . This course picks up where CS50x leaves off, diving more deeply into the design and implementation of web apps with Python, JavaScript, and SQL using frameworks like Django, React, and Bootstrap. W - 408=743=4434. Interestingly, htmx is often showcased by back-end developers who belong to non-JavaScript ecosystems (e.g., Python/Django/Flask, PHP/Laravel, Ruby/Ruby on Rails). Python holds the second position and is used by about 44% of IT specialists globally. . Python hosting: Host, run, and code Python in the cloud! What is port, session, cookies, browser, responsive, etc . Strategy and Operations, Data Management, SQL, Javascript, Web Development. Websites like Netflix, YouTube, Uber, Dropbox, Quora, Pinterest, etc., are built with Python. Django is a Python framework used to build versatile Web Applications. Yes, Python and JavaScript can work together to create a web application. 4.2 (126 reviews) Beginner . Since you are talking about web development, one must not use Python (if not backend rendering). Since JavaScript exists in the browser and python is run on your computer, you must set up some sort of webserver for the two to talk together. Python is a language that is best built to make it easy to manage while JavaScript is terrible. HTML: HTML is a basic component of the website. Web development refers to building and maintaining websites. Or Python? It is reasonable because we are using Python in JavaScript and call data from Python Virtual Machine to Node. JavaScript is of course De-Facto. Python is an interpreted language, so you may find that it is comparatively slower than other popular languages. Along with these two, we will have to configure CerryPy to deliver the pages that contain the applications directly. One of the top programming languages for web development, Python is an interpreted, object-oriented, high-level, general-purpose language with dynamic semantics. Learning JavaScript introduces you to NodeJS, a server-side framework engine based on JavaScript. JavaScript & Python Projects for $15 - $25. You can test it with your favorite python modules such as Numpy, Pandas, pyautogui etc at this point or other built in modules if you want. NetBeans is high on the list for the best web development IDE because it is easy to use and it lets you develop cool desktop, mobile, and web apps in no time. GUI developer with Python knowlegde needed Hi, hope you are doing well, I am free nowadays and can start your work. This seminar would be the right place to start if you are thinking about getting into the field of Web Development. To activate your Python environment, simply open the project directory and use the command "source env/bin/activate." The frontend will be built using JavaScript React. It has very good performance and its statically typed nature is advantageous in huge projects that many people work on. Learn Web Development in Python online for free today! What is web server, hosting server, development environment and production environment. Skills: Containers and Kubernetes, Dash, sklearn, deep learning, redis. Both Python and JavaScript are two of the most popular programming languages as of now. It can be a good secondary course to develop your development skills even further. What is web site development and introduction to Django web framework. Once you've selected a framework, you'll need to select a Python web framework to handle the backend of your API. Some drawbacks of using Python are-. Python isn't perfect for mobile development, while Java-Script is good for growth. Both Python and JavaScript are quite popular among software engineers. It is a step by step approach and learners will be guided to build their site and add new elements as the course progresses. HTML to define the content of web pages. Backend code runs on the server this commonly includes communicating with a database and often involves languages like Python, Ruby, Java, or PHP. It's one of the core technologies of web development and can be used on both the front-end and the back-end. As per the growth of the world. Build a strong foundation in HTML, CSS, and Javascript. by Matthew Baker. Disadvantages. Django is incredibly adaptable and can work with both small startups and large organisations. Whatever you want to do, Python can do it. Python Developer. With this framework, you can start small and scale if needed. Here, you will start with building real applications from the first lecture. I have strong knowledge of web development using . Year after year, numerous surveys have shown that JavaScript is one of the most popular programming languages in the world, with a large and growing community of developers. Therefore, the battle of Python vs. JavaScript depends on your goals since salary-wise, they are similar. JavaScript has no concept of mutability or immutability. Tech giants use simple methods to learn and handle Python, the most in demand programming language of 2020. JavaScript programmers are not far behind: they make approximately $110k per year. This is where we can start to compare its applications to the applications of JavaScript. Although both are object-oriented programming languages, their scopes are different. Through hands-on projects, students learn to write and use APIs, create interactive UIs, and leverage . Most web applications use databases (such as SQLite or MySQL) or data structures ( JSON) If you are a total beginner to web development, I recommend . JavaScript to program the behavior of web pages. Learning to code JavaScript, Python and MySQ L is The first step to Coding you need to learn to succeed in web development, it is easy to learn and understand our online JavaScript, Python and MySQL Training course is designed for you with the complete steps to require learn Complete Developer topics. There are ample job opportunities available for both Python and JavaScript developers. JavaScript is considered to be the most widely used programming language with over 67% of software developers using it as of 2020. Publisher: Apress. Django works well with Oracle SQL, PostgreSQL, MySQL, and other well-known databases. 74+ Hours 25821 Beginner's Guide to Front-End Programming Learn to create web pages. Learning objectives This course picks up where Harvard University's CS50 leaves off, diving more deeply into the design and implementation of web apps with P. Web Development Using Python and Django Build and deploy fully functional web applications. Learn Web Development, Data Science, DevOps, Security, and get developer career advice. While Python can be used in part to create a website, it can't be used alone. Pyramid can be used with various databases and applications or extended with plugins python web developers can add whatever functionality they need. Learn Web Development with Python will get you started with Python programming techniques, show you how to enhance your applications with AJAX, create RESTful APIs, and set up a production environment for your Django projects. Python is now the fastest-growing programming language, with its developers making approximately $116k (median salary). 4. Django is one of the most popular open-source Python web frameworks that facilitates efficient web design and development. Hello, Greetings! But Python can handle most websites and the speed is only an issue for time-intensive apps that require a huge memory. Length: 483 pages. Attacks evolve to work around new defenses, and defenses must . While it isn't built to execute as quickly as possible, it tends to make developers more effective, so projects get done rapidly. Web development resources Install Flask Activate the Python environment on your computer and then install Flask with the "pip" package installer. JavaScript's coding structure involves curly brackets. Python is a dynamically-typed language, meaning that it signals errors and other problems at runtime.It is different from statically-typed languages such as Java that catch errors at compile time. Become a full-stack developer. You can opt for different Front-end and back-end focused programming tutorials. Salary expectation is also better than Javascript. 2. JavaScript is a programming language, for front-end development preferably and conforms to the ECMAScript specification. You can use Python and its modules inside JavaScript with Promise API. Python is a programming language that lets you work quickly and integrate systems more efficiently. Edition: 1. Python Web Development. Thanks & Regards, Zafar Parkar | Xoriant Corporation. Essentially . AWS Certification Microsoft Certification AWS Certified Solutions Architect - Associate AWS Certified Cloud Practitioner CompTIA A+ Amazon AWS Cisco CCNA CompTIA Security+ Microsoft AZ-900. Python syntax is easy to learn as it . The application will consist of the front-end and back-end parts. JavaScript is more focused on web technologies and web development although it can be used in backend programming. Web development, at its root, is a way of creating, building, and maintaining websites, both on the front end (the user interface) and the backend (the administrative side). Topics include database design, scalability, security, and user experience. It is embedded with high-level data structures along with dynamic typing and binding. Benefits of using this tool include: Django helps programmers avoid various types of security errors. JavaScript. Web Development JavaScript React JS CSS Angular Node.Js Typescript HTML5 Django. The V8 engine is a Just-in-time compiler and is natively non-blocking. 5 reasons why Python is better than JavaScript for Web Development Python is used to build business apps, data science apps, web apps, and GUIs. JavaScript is better for website development Hands down, JavaScript is undeniably better than Python for website development for one simple reason: JS runs in the browser while Python is a backend server-side language. JavaScript and Web Development. Learn More on Archived Closing Soon Associated Schools Harvard School of Engineering and Applied Sciences . Django is a python framework which is used for building websites. The backend API will be built using Python Flask. Language: English. From web development to machine learning to data science, Python is the language for you. Python is best-suited for the backend side of web development and is frequently combined with a front-end language such as JavaScript to handle the user interface. Python - one of the best programming languages for web development. Therefore, some developers are dissatisfied with the fact that their flawed Python web application might be compiled even though it has issues that will prevent the program from . You can use Python for the back-end, while HTML, Javascript, and CSS are best for front-end development. . CSS: Cascading Style Sheet (CSS) is a style sheet that specifies how HTML elements look on a web page. Frontend code executes on the user's computer. They have a very neat curriculum for beginners. JavaScript has fewer modules and hence is only suitable in certain areas. CS50's Web Programming with Python and JavaScript This course picks up where CS50 leaves off, diving more deeply into the design and implementation of web apps with Python, JavaScript, and SQL using frameworks like Django, React, and Bootstrap. Python's coding structure involves indentation. JavaScript for Data Science? In simple words, Python is an object-oriented high-level programming language with dynamic semantics. A collection of 1827 posts #Programming | 2766 #Tech | 2748 #JavaScript | 2070 #Web Development | 1827 #Technology | 1715 #React | 775 #Startup | 721 #Software Development | 635 #Python | 631 #Design | 568 #Life Lessons | 535 #Productivity | 519 #Self . The most straightforward combination is Flask on the python site and AJAX on the JavasScript side. First, you'll need to choose a JavaScript framework to power your API. Its code is known as scripts. The most common and easy way is to go via the normal HTTP request response method. Watch me build a real startup using Python and JavaScript - and it's going to be open-sourced!Also, here are the links I mentioned in this video:- Our Slack . JavaScript is mostly used in web development: Each modern web browser supports JavaScript and almost all web pages use JavaScript on the client side for webpage behavior. JavaScript is a fun and flexible programming language. Just like Python, modern JavaScript can be used almost anywhere, including the front end, back end, desktop, mobile . Python is a general-purpose, high-level, object-oriented programming language that has made tremendous strides in popularity thanks to its ease of use, even among non-programmers.It features a simple, easy-to-use syntax, and strong modular support. This is the best python web development book. Some popular Python web frameworks include Django, Flask, and Pyramid. Although both are extremely popular among beginners, JavaScript and Python tend to have very different use cases. Mr. You can break web development into two different categories: frontend (client-side) and backend (server-side). 2. cd flask_app: changes you into the created directory (flask_app) 3. touch app.py : creates a file named app.py inside the current directory (flask_app) 4. virtualenv venv: creates a virtual environment named venv in the current folder. The difference in performance ultimately boils down to design or the underlying runtime and libraries. Python has procedural programming because it doesn't have Java-Script. Upon the completion of Python Django course, individuals will have a fully functional and fleshed out web storefront. Python is executed on the server side while JavaScript is downloaded to the client and run by the web browser. (750-1250 INR / hour) The pacing is better, and by project one (the second project in), you are already working with data bases, and sql (backend stuff), after just 3 lectures in, much faster, in comparison to FCC and Odin. While Python is a great choice for the development of the backend, JavaScript is a go-to choice and is popularly known as the programming language for the front-end development of a web application. Python. How to write first web application using python Django . Differences. Each web developer must be aware of the fundamentals of HTML and browser definitions, DNS, Hosting, and HTTP request and response. What learners who have completed these courses say 82% Received a career benefit 34% Improved their job candidacy 21% Started a new career 43% Picked a new career path 12 weeks 6-9 hours per week Self-paced Progress at your own speed Free Optional upgrade available If you want to share your projects online and become a full stack web developer, you're in the right place! Step 1: Web Page Design. A Roadmap for Web Development with Python Step 1: HTML + CSS When you're starting with web development, it's important that you first learn HTML and CSS, which are the fundamentals of learning how to build websites. 2. A login web app made with Flask. In this course, you'll learn how to build and deploy dynamic websites using Python, Flask, MongoDB, HTML, and CSS! It includes web design, web publishing, web programming, and database management. This tutorial covers every version of JavaScript: The Original JavaScript ES1 ES2 ES3 (1997-1999) Publication Date: 2022-11-12. . Python is a high-level general-purpose programming language that comes with an emphasis on code readability. Java-Script has; as the terminator of statements when python has a newline. Python, on the other hand, is extremely versatile. I believe this is some thing I More. I am a professional web developer with more than 5.6 years of experience. About Full Stack Web Development with Python and Django Online Training Course. Javascript is one of the fastest dynamic languages in existence, but this wasn't always the case. Preferably with some background in AI/ML development and specifically py Torch library. Here, we are going to use Flask. Pages: 796 Author: Fabrizio Romano Ratings: 4 out of 5 43+ Hours 13518 Android Application Development It would be best if you learned how to structure responsive static pages to start your web development journey. Expertise in front end web development, and javascript. Some popular options include AngularJS, ExpressJS, and Node.js. Coming to Web servers, I would prefer Python or JavaScript based on the need. It is a free JavaScript IDE and a great HTML5 IDE for your day-to-day use. Web Development with Python and JavaScript Even if you consider developing a simple application, you need to implement it using JavaScript and jQuery UI. Most startup Web developers will prefer Ruby or Python or JavaScript/Node.js (or God-forbid, even PHP). Projects such as pyjs can compile from Python to JavaScript. It will teach you python programming concepts, how to build web applications from scratch using django, how to create api's and everything you need to know about is in this book. The dynamic issue. This is already great. For Python code to run on the web, you need to use a web framework. JavaScript is one of the 3 languages all web developers must learn: 1. Python is a lightweight, flexible language that tends to be fast enough for almost anything. Node.js: Node.js is an open source and cross-platform runtime environment for executing JavaScript . Python is more useful today than ever because Python combines AI features with web development. JavaScript node.js beats CPython in terms of execution speed, and this has really been the major plus point of using node.js for web applications. 1. $47 AUD / hour (80 Reviews) 8.2. JavaScript is also commonly used alongside other languages like HTML and CSS. Colaninfotech (11 Reviews) 7.9. sapnathakur14. Feel free to email me com This can include HTML, JavaScript, and CSS. Cyberattacks are becoming more commonplace and the Open Web Application Security Project (OWASP), estimates 94% of sites have flaws in their access control alone.
Javascript Get Info From Another Page, Best Email Client For Windows 7, Message Recorder Crossword Clue, Examples Of Formative And Summative Assessment In Mathematics, Jjk Sister School Students, They Want You To Eat Fish In Italian, Discord-js Example Bot Github, Highway Engineering: Pavements, Materials And Control Of Quality,